Common Dryer Problems in Richmond Hill Homes

Use the problem cards below to find the dryer symptom that matches your situation. Each dryer issue can have several possible causes, including heating components, airflow restrictions, worn rollers, failed motors, door switches, control boards, gas ignition parts, or venting problems.

Heating Problem

Dryer not heating

The dryer runs, but the clothes stay wet because the unit is not producing enough heat or no heat at all.

Drying Performance

Dryer takes too long to dry

Long dry time is often caused by weak heat, poor airflow, clogged venting, moisture sensor issues, or worn internal parts.

Noise Problem

Dryer making noise

Grinding, squealing, scraping, thumping, or rattling sounds can point to rollers, idler pulley, belt, blower wheel, or motor issues.

Safety Concern

Dryer overheating

Overheating can happen when airflow is restricted, thermostats fail, vents are blocked, or internal heat controls are not working correctly.

Starting Problem

Dryer will not start

If the dryer will not start, the cause may be a door switch, thermal fuse, start switch, motor, wiring issue, or control problem.

Burning Smell

Burning smell from dryer

A burning smell should be checked quickly because it may involve lint buildup, overheating, electrical issues, belt problems, or motor stress.

Drum Problem

Dryer drum not spinning

A dryer drum that does not spin may have a broken belt, seized roller, failed motor, jammed blower wheel, or drum support issue.

Cycle Failure

Dryer shuts off mid-cycle

A dryer that stops during the cycle may be overheating, losing power, detecting airflow problems, or shutting down because of a failing motor.

Gas Dryer

Gas dryer not igniting

A gas dryer that runs without heat may have an igniter, flame sensor, gas valve coil, thermostat, or airflow-related failure.

Power Problem

Dryer has no power

A dryer with no power may have an outlet, breaker, terminal block, door switch, thermal fuse, wiring, or control-board issue.

Quick Dryer Check Before Calling a Technician

Before booking dryer repair in Richmond Hill, you can do a few quick and safe checks. These steps often fix simple issues and help us diagnose the problem faster if service is still needed.

  • Dryer not heating: Confirm you are using a heat cycle and not Air Fluff or Timed No Heat.
  • Dryer takes too long: Clean the lint filter completely and make sure airflow is not blocked.
  • Dryer shuts off early: Reduce overload, then restart a normal cycle.
  • Drum not spinning: Make sure the door is fully closed and the cycle is started properly.
  • No power: Check that the dryer plug is seated firmly and the breaker has not tripped.
  • Gas dryer not heating: Confirm the gas supply valve is open.
If your dryer is overheating, has a burning smell, or repeatedly stops mid-cycle, stop using it and call for service. Same-day dryer repair in Richmond Hill is available when slots are open.

Why is my dryer not heating?

A dryer not heating is commonly caused by a failed heating component, ignition issue on gas models, airflow restriction, or a control problem. Dryer not heating in Richmond Hill is one of the most common calls we receive.

Why does my dryer take so long to dry clothes?

Long dry times are often caused by restricted airflow, vent issues, or a weak heating system. If your dryer runs but clothes stay wet, service is recommended to prevent overheating and wear.

Why is my dryer making a loud noise or squealing?

Loud dryer noises usually come from worn support parts, drum movement issues, or airflow problems. Getting it checked early helps avoid bigger damage and downtime.

Why does my dryer shut off mid-cycle?

A dryer that shuts off mid-cycle can be overheating, sensing incorrectly, or experiencing an electrical issue. Airflow restrictions are a common trigger, especially when vents are partially blocked.
